Australian Writer Releases Third Story in Ambassador Series After Winning L. Ron Hubbard’s International Writers of the Future Award

Patty Jansen of Sydney, Australia, who was honored as a first place quarterly winner at the 27th Annual L. Ron Hubbard Achievement Awards in April of 2011, has now released her third in the Ambassador series, “Ambassador 3: Changing Fate.” Since her win three years ago Patty has released nearly a story a month. Brandon Sanderson announced as newest Writers of the Future Judge

International best selling fantasy author, Brandon Sanderson, has now become a judge for the Writers of the Future contest. Following a Writers of the Future presentation at BYU, where Brandon teaches creative writing, he agreed to be a judge. C Stuart Hardwick – 2014 Winning Writer!

C Stuart Hardwick was one of 12 winners in this year’s Writers of the Future Contest and was awarded at the L. Ron Hubbard Awards Ceremony at the Ebell Theatre of Los Angeles on April 13th.
